The temp. of the water in the drainage bed (1) is brought up to around 4 deg. C, i.e. the temp. at which water is at its heaviest. Thus the water sinks downwards through the underlying water layer at a higher temp. and drains away. This means that the underlying water layer can commence to replace that drained away, but after cooling to approx. 4 deg. C, this also sinks downwards and drains away. The equipment used includes an evaporator in the form of a hose or pipe coil over the surface of the bed, a condenser and a compressor. The evaporator heat absorption can be controlled by adjustment of the compressor speed. A temp. indicator is positioned in the bed, producing a signal corresp. to the bed temp. and this signal activates the compressor via a control so that the bed temp. is maintained at around 4 deg. C. |
